
Reuters and Ipsos surveyed 23 countries to figure out how important money is. The result shows Citizens of South Korea, Japan and China were the most likely to say money meant more to them with 84 percent in each putting more value on cash.
It seems that the results reflect Korea’s, Japan’s and China’s social climate. These three countries share a similar cultural base, and the national’s lay great stress on each other’s view. Thus, the people in these countries were also more likely to believe that money was the best sign of a person's success.
